Description
The Allen-Bradley 1771-P2 is a PLC-5 series power supply designed to provide regulated DC power to 1771 Universal I/O Chassis systems. It accepts 120, 220, or 240 V AC input and delivers up to 6.5 A at 5 V DC for backplane operation. This auxiliary power supply supports stable and reliable operation in industrial control environments.
Technical Specifications
| Condition | New/Never Used Surplus |
| Brand | Allen-Bradley |
| Category | PLCs / Machine Control |
| Part Number | 1771-P2 |
| Subcategory | Power Supply Module |
| Manufacturer | Rockwell Automation |
| Module Type | Power supply |
| AC Input Voltage | 120 / 220 / 240 V AC |
| Input Voltage Range | 98–132 V AC / 196–250 V AC |
| Input Frequency | 50/60 Hz |
| Nominal Input Current | 0.75 A @ 120 V AC, 0.38 A @ 220/240 V AC |
| DC Output Voltage | 5 V DC |
| DC Output Current | 6.5 A maximum |
| Maximum Input Power | 65 W at full load |
| Backplane Output Current | 6.5 A @ 5 V DC |
| Chassis Slots Required | 2 |
| Compatible Parallel Supplies | 1771-P5, 1771-P10 |
| Operating Temperature | 0 to 60 °C |
| Storage Temperature | -40 to 85 °C |
| Relative Humidity | 5–95% non-condensing |
Information About 1771-P2
The 1771-P2 is part of the Allen-Bradley PLC-5 hardware family, engineered to support legacy 1771 I/O platforms used in industrial automation systems. It is constructed as a chassis-mounted module occupying two slots and is designed to distribute power directly to the backplane. The module supports parallel operation with compatible power supplies to enhance system capacity and redundancy. It is commonly used in manufacturing, process control, and material handling systems where dependable power delivery to PLC-5 I/O modules is required.
